H&R Sport Spring Kit 29797-2 for Audi A6 Quattro AWD (1998-2004)
If you're looking to improve your Audi A6 Quattro's handling and appearance, the H&R Sport Spring Kit 29797-2 is an ideal solution. Designed specifically for the 1998 to 2004 Audi A6 Quattro AWD, these sport springs not only lower your vehicle's center of gravity but also enhance its overall performance.
Key Features
- Approx. Front Lowering: 1.75 inches
- Approx. Rear Lowering: 1.5 inches
Specifications
- Material: High-quality steel
- Finish: Durable powder-coated for corrosion resistance
- Spring Rate: Progressive design for improved ride comfort and handling

H&R Springs was founded in the late 1970s by Werner Heine and Heinz Remmen. The pair of them saw the need for improved suspension on the street and shared the belief that, with such, vehicles would have more control and better handling. Both Mr. H and Mr. R had years of professional and personal automotive experience. They used their technical know-how, driving experience, and suspension expertise to build superior quality springs that would create a new look in the automotive world with a “correct vehicle stance.” Mr. H and Mr. R’s commitment to producing a quality product allowed them to obtain TUV certification and the European performance spring market was subsequently born. From the very beginning, Mr. Heine and Mr. Remmen have been leaders and innovators with great influence in the suspension aftermarket; such remains true to this day.

Over the years, H&R Springs has developed a diverse and comprehensive line of products and suspension applications for the street. H&R now manufactures four different spring product series, six different coilover product lines, two different Cup Kit lines, a sway bar program, a lightweight line of I.D. Race Springs, and the ever-popular Quick-Safe wheel bolt stud conversions. What’s more, the company also has the largest wheel spacer and adaptor program in the industry.
